main loop 美 英 un.主回路 网络主循环;进入主事件循环 英汉 网络释义 un. 1. 主回路
【说站】python中mainloop()方法的使用 python中mainloop()方法的使用 说明 1、mainloop()方法允许程序循环执行,并进入等待和处理事件。 窗口中的组件可以理解为一个连环画. 2、mainloop()方法的作用是监控每个组件,当组件发生变化或触发事件时,会立即更新窗口。 实例 代码语言:javascript 复制 from tkinterimport*tk=...
首先是main.cpp; 可以分成3部分: 1、根据fb mode拿到对应的phy_fb, 后续的绘制都在这个fb上执行; 2、init _std_io(), 初始化输入设备,这里创建一个线程专门用于输入事件的poll, 检测到对应事件后, 直接调用c_slide_group的on_touch方法; voidsendTouch2HelloSlide(intx,inty,boolis_down) { is_down?s_...
tkinter是Python的一个标准库,用于创建图形用户界面(GUI)应用程序。其中的mainloop()函数是tkinter中的一个方法,它用于启动应用程序的事件循环。 事件循环是GUI应用程序的核心部分,它负责监听用户的交互事件(如鼠标点击、键盘输入)并做出相应的反应。在调用mainloop()函数后,程序将进入一个无限循环中,不断监听事件并处理。
mainloop()是Tkinter程序的核心,它会持续运行,等待用户的操作(如点击按钮、输入文本等)。一旦调用了mainloop(),程序将进入一个无限循环,直到用户关闭窗口或显式停止程序。 停止mainloop的可能性 虽然mainloop()本质上是一个无限循环,但我们可以用几种方法来优雅地停止它。以下是常用的方法: ...
在tkinter模块中,我们用Tk()函数(T要大写)去创建一个主窗口,用mainloop()方法使主窗口进入消息事件循环,这很重要,如果没有使主窗口进入消息事件循环,那么主窗口就只会在屏幕上闪一下就消失了,或者闪都没有闪一下,根本没有出现。 mainloop()方法的位置一定是放在最后,你可以把它理解成一个巨大的循环,使主窗口...
使用tkinter编写程序,在mainloop()之前的所有代码都是程序的初始化代码,包括建立窗体,在窗体放入控件,为控件指定事件函数,这些代码只执行一次。然后调用函数mainloop(),它负责接收操作系统发来的事件,然后把事件发给各个控件,控件用事件函数响应完成指定工作。在程序运行期间必须随时接受操作系统发来的事件,因此不可能退出...
("Mainloop Demo") button=(window, text="Click Me", command=button_clicked) () () •首先,我们导入 tkinter 库,并定义了一个名为button_clicked的回调函数。 •然后,创建一个窗口对象window,并设置窗口标题为 “Mainloop Demo”。 •接下来,创建一个按钮,并设置按钮的显示文字和点击事件为button_click...
Utility framework in C++ for creating single threaded mainloop event based applications (such as vdcd, of which p44utils were always a part of), abstractions for gpio, spi, i2c, pwm gpioi2cgplv3spiws2812mainloop Updated7 days ago C++
mainloop函数是Tkinter库中的一个方法,它用于启动程序的事件循环。在使用Tkinter构建GUI应用程序时,通常会调用mainloop函数来监听用户的事件,比如点击按钮、输入文本等,然后根据不同的事件做出相应的处理。 二、mainloop函数的参数 mainloop函数的参数通常是可选的,根据实际需求进行设置。下面将介绍几个常用的参数及其作用。